Kashargul
f348a108e2
prvents ghosts from leaving / getting tossed out bellies in areas with BLOCK ghosts flag ( #16726 )
...
* prevents ghosts from getting instantly removed form a belly or leaving it in no ghost areas
* add belly leave popup
* .
* .
2024-12-18 20:26:29 +10:00
SatinIsle
13b7954b77
Fixed scrubble resting ( #16725 )
...
Fixed scrubble resting sprite being broken.
2024-12-18 20:26:18 +10:00
Kashargul
1a424f5bd8
fix a runtime in the ghostnet ( #16724 )
2024-12-18 20:26:10 +10:00
Cameron Lennox
f82d1dcffa
Borg Icon Optimization and Weapon Modulation ( #16705 )
...
* Streamlines borg icon generation
Cross-port of https://github.com/TS-Rogue-Star/Rogue-Star/pull/708
Makes borgs not super super wonky with icon generation
https://i.imgur.com/qp8K2tD.gif
* Virgo Specific
* Makes borgs use flags
Instead of the copy-paste gore that was EVERYWHERE
* Makes it a list. ADDS WARNINGS.
* I don't know hexi!!!
* Sit!
* Changes them to the new paths
* Makes cyborg guns modular
* whoops i forgot a word
* Makes dogborg melee modularized
Makes it so you can have a generic 'melee' sprite and a 'dagger' sprite.
* blade
Downstream compat
* Moves it to a nicer check loop
2024-12-18 20:25:59 +10:00
Guti
bc06935aa0
Virology Fixes 6 ( #16715 )
...
* Fixes
* Fix
* BS Sneeze
2024-12-16 14:46:05 +10:00
Kashargul
0825558430
enable define sanity ( #16707 )
...
* enable define sanity
* .
* .
* fix unicode
* fix broken unicode
* more
* .
* even more
* more
* more
* .
* .
* .
* .
* .
* .
* eh not sure if we even have over 1000
* defines
* -
* .
* uranium
2024-12-16 14:44:03 +10:00
Kashargul
542ed02976
fix rigs going permanently offline and some radio stuff ( #16721 )
...
* fix rigs going permanently offline
* .
* also fix those
* .
2024-12-16 10:08:29 +10:00
Kashargul
21f495a32e
fixes a few plane issues ( #16712 )
...
* fixes a few plane issues
* dme
* -
2024-12-16 10:06:43 +10:00
Kashargul
17da70b62f
interlock protean hideing and resting ( #16704 )
2024-12-16 10:03:07 +10:00
Kashargul
3083f0b730
Adds a new ghost vis blocking area flag ( #16696 )
...
* Adds a new ghost vis blocking area flag
* .
* .
* .
* .
* .,
* .
* .
* .
* .
* .
* .
* .
* .
* .
* .
* some more
* add admin verbs to add and remove areas
* .
2024-12-16 10:02:07 +10:00
ShadowLarkens
5a47c9b8a1
Check for 516 byond:// hrefs ( #16359 )
...
* Add a lint to check for hrefs that don't start with byond://
* Regex convert href links
* Regex convert _src_ as well
* Clean up the last few
* Missed a few
2024-12-11 08:33:17 +10:00
Heroman3003
e2dfef5732
Merge pull request #16693 from SatinIsle/shapeshifter-powers
...
Shapeshifter love
2024-12-11 04:44:47 +10:00
Heroman3003
9fb9a999d2
Merge pull request #16694 from TheCaramelion/viro-fix-5
...
Virology Hotfix #5
2024-12-11 04:43:19 +10:00
Guti
369baa06a0
guh
2024-12-10 19:11:30 +01:00
Kashargul
20e718e407
fix up the devouring
2024-12-10 19:10:10 +01:00
Guti
be191f41f3
Merge branch 'master' into viro-fix-5
2024-12-10 18:39:21 +01:00
Guti
7dbfea8169
Fixes
2024-12-10 18:31:53 +01:00
SatinIsle
af6e039bba
Shapeshifter love
...
Added a fully reform ability to lleill, hanner and gamma replicants. Works the same as protean regeneration except without the option to heal yourself. Copies the appearance of your current slot minus any prosthetics (they get replaced with organic equivalents, so you don't just lose a hand, etc).
Added the ability to copy form to lleill, hanner and gamma replicants. This works the same as the protean version, except it ignores prosthetics instead of forcing them. Allows the user to copy the appearance of someone they have grabbed, but only with their OOC consent.
As lleill aren't technically shapeshifters codewise, they will still have to use the "select body type" verb to match the other person, but all other appearance bits are copied over fine.
2024-12-10 13:07:48 +00:00
Heroman3003
3e2838417a
Merge pull request #16687 from Kashargul/proteansuitabsorb
...
protean host assimilation
2024-12-10 13:55:37 +10:00
Kashargul
bb77e6d12d
protean host assimilation
2024-12-09 23:43:28 +01:00
Kashargul
e412233562
clean up two chompedits
2024-12-08 23:47:24 +01:00
Kashargul
a88c58dde7
Merge branch 'master' into reagentToDefines
2024-12-08 15:41:21 +01:00
Kashargul
cf224b6d12
.
2024-12-08 05:51:39 +01:00
Kashargul
1a2c2c0764
plants
2024-12-08 05:51:35 +01:00
Kashargul
4e7742e3c8
food.dm
2024-12-08 04:26:19 +01:00
Kashargul
e9550345d2
half of the food and drinks
2024-12-08 01:14:10 +01:00
ShadowLarkens
578c22afd0
Fix 516 again and set cache_lifespan according to modern tg
2024-12-07 14:33:57 -08:00
Kashargul
1d8d5b34b5
medicine.dm
2024-12-07 02:10:10 +01:00
Kashargul
a12a4d2d5e
toxins.dm
2024-12-07 01:03:25 +01:00
Kashargul
2bd0f9c14d
other.dm
2024-12-07 00:12:42 +01:00
Kashargul
c64a251504
mecdicine_vr
2024-12-06 22:47:10 +01:00
Kashargul
5398ec84bf
few more
2024-12-06 22:26:07 +01:00
Kashargul
939fcbb488
Merge branch 'master' into reagentToDefines
2024-12-06 21:57:14 +01:00
Kashargul
429398bdd7
some moire
2024-12-06 21:54:05 +01:00
Heroman3003
9941ffa8dc
Merge branch 'master' into areaStuff
2024-12-07 05:14:52 +10:00
Heroman3003
910e591986
Merge pull request #16673 from Kashargul/robotGlamour
...
fix subtype handling for robot extra icons
2024-12-07 05:12:33 +10:00
Heroman3003
d51e74479e
Merge pull request #16671 from ReoDaProtovali/Corrupted-Beeps
...
Corrupt hounds have EAL.
2024-12-07 05:11:34 +10:00
Heroman3003
a827a8b5b2
Merge pull request #16667 from Kashargul/appearance
...
rework appearance changer
2024-12-07 05:07:30 +10:00
Heroman3003
16190a59c6
Merge pull request #16663 from SatinIsle/pai-sleep
...
Allows pAI's to wake up
2024-12-07 05:06:48 +10:00
Heroman3003
146c3f4140
Merge pull request #16659 from TheCaramelion/Viro-Update-1
...
Virology Update 1
2024-12-07 05:06:20 +10:00
Heroman3003
6253051c21
Merge pull request #16598 from Kashargul/protRig
...
Prot rig up port
2024-12-07 05:04:29 +10:00
Heroman3003
60fd487c76
Merge pull request #16655 from Kashargul/jobtitle
...
tragedian gets its name back
2024-12-07 05:04:05 +10:00
Kashargul
80edcd2c3d
Converts gas, mat and reagent strings to defines
2024-12-06 17:26:00 +01:00
Kashargul
f7a221698c
allow explicit path checks
2024-12-06 00:57:08 +01:00
Kashargul
592c313c83
.
2024-12-05 23:50:44 +01:00
Kashargul
2d2dd81a76
fix subtype handling for robot extra icons
2024-12-05 23:48:45 +01:00
Kashargul
ead0180057
converts area vars to flags
2024-12-04 22:21:38 +01:00
ReoDaProtovali
cc216940c3
Beep.
2024-12-04 11:35:20 -06:00
Kashargul
90c2d09e8e
also fix that
2024-12-02 23:22:21 +01:00
SatinIsle
2829f3a22d
Allows pAI's to wake up
...
Fixed pAI's getting stuck in sleep forever if they used the sleep verb.
2024-12-01 20:13:15 +00:00